**Title: The Versatility of Laser Stands in Engineering and Manufacturing**

Laser technology has revolutionized various industries, from precision manufacturing to scientific research. One critical component that supports the effectiveness and efficiency of laser systems is the laser stand. This article delves into the importance of laser stands in engineering and their role in enhancing the performance of laser applications.

**Introduction**

Laser stands are essential for stabilizing and positioning laser equipment during operations. They are designed to hold lasers securely, ensuring accuracy and precision in tasks such as cutting, engraving, and marking. The stand's design must accommodate the laser's specifications and the nature of the work it performs.

**Types of Laser Stands**

1. **Mobile Laser Stands**: These stands are mounted on wheels or castors, allowing for easy movement and repositioning of the laser equipment. They are ideal for workshops where space is limited or where the laser needs to be moved frequently.

2. **Fixed Laser Stands**: These stands are stationary and provide a sturdy base for heavy-duty laser machines. They are often used in industrial settings where the laser's position remains constant.

3. **Adjustable Laser Stands**: These stands offer the flexibility to adjust the height and angle of the laser head. This adjustability is crucial for tasks requiring precise focus and alignment.

4. **Specialized Laser Stands**: Some stands are designed for specific laser applications, such as those used in laser cutting of metals or for laser engraving of delicate materials. These stands often include additional features like built-in fume extraction systems.

**Applications of Laser Stands in Engineering**

1. **Precision Cutting**: In the automotive and aerospace industries, laser stands support high-precision cutting machines that create complex parts with minimal material waste.

2. **Engraving**: Laser stands are used in the production of engraved parts for branding, identification, and decorative purposes. They ensure that the laser beam remains focused and aligned with the material's surface.

3. **Marking**: For permanent marking of components, laser stands provide the necessary stability to create clear and consistent marks on various surfaces.

4. **Research and Development**: In laboratories, laser stands support equipment used for scientific experiments, such as laser spectroscopy and material analysis.

**Benefits of Using Laser Stands**

- **Enhanced Precision**: Laser stands provide a stable platform that minimizes vibrations and ensures the laser beam's accuracy.

- **Improved Safety**: By securing the laser equipment, stands reduce the risk of accidents and damage to the equipment.

- **Efficiency**: The right laser stand can increase workflow efficiency by allowing for quick setup and adjustment between tasks.

- **Durability**: High-quality laser stands are built to withstand the rigors of industrial use, ensuring long-term reliability.

**Conclusion**

Laser stands are indispensable in the field of optics and laser engineering. They play a crucial role in maintaining the precision and efficiency of laser operations across various industries. As technology advances, the design and functionality of laser stands continue to evolve, further enhancing their utility and performance. Whether for a small workshop or a large-scale manufacturing facility, the right laser stand is a valuable investment for any operation that relies on laser technology.
